The Anatomy of a Perfect Wedding Hashtag
Through my research, I've identified the key elements of successful wedding hashtags. The ideal hashtag is typically 12-20 characters long—long enough to be unique but short enough to be memorable. It incorporates the couple's names in a creative way, often using puns, alliteration, or rhyming patterns.
Successful hashtags also often include temporal elements (like the year or season) or thematic elements that reflect the couple's personality or wedding theme. Most importantly, they strike a balance between uniqueness and familiarity—too obscure and guests won't remember it, too generic and it gets lost in the noise.

How to Improve Your Wedding Hashtag
If your hashtag scores lower than you'd like, don't worry—most hashtags can be improved with some simple tweaks. Consider these strategies based on common issues:
For Common Names:
- Incorporate middle names or initials
- Add your wedding date or year
- Use a location meaningful to your relationship
- Create a portmanteau of your names
For Long or Complex Hashtags:
- Shorten to the essential elements
- Use abbreviations where appropriate
- Remove unnecessary words
- Consider using just last names
For Unmemorable Hashtags:
- Add rhyming elements
- Incorporate puns or wordplay
- Use alliteration
- Reference shared interests or hobbies

Should we avoid hashtags that are already in use?
Not necessarily. A few uses of similar hashtags aren't problematic, but you'll want to avoid hashtags with thousands of existing uses. The calculator helps you find the sweet spot between uniqueness and discoverability.
When should we create our wedding hashtag?
Ideally, create your hashtag 6-9 months before the wedding. This gives you time to use it on save-the-dates, wedding websites, and other early communications, and ensures it's available when guests start posting engagement party photos.
How do we encourage guests to use our hashtag?
Include it on all wedding communications, display it prominently at the wedding, consider having a hashtag sign, and gently remind guests during speeches. Some couples even create small favors that feature the hashtag.
Can we change our hashtag if it's not working?
It's best to stick with one hashtag for consistency, but if you discover issues with your original choice, it's better to change early than stick with a problematic hashtag. The calculator can help you avoid this situation by testing options in advance.
